28. Harmful Algal Blooms
Let us explore the phenomena known as “red tides,” or more scientifically, algae blooms, which pose a hidden threat to our oceans. Although these vibrant areas of discolored water may appear fascinating, they can be dangerous for people and marine creatures alike. Some red tides release strong poisons that are quite dangerous, but not all of them are. After having a cool dip, picture yourself struggling for hours with intense cramping in your stomach, uncontrollable vomiting, or persistent diarrhea. Exposure to these chemicals can even be lethal in severe circumstances. It serves as a sobering reminder that the beauty of the water can occasionally conceal serious health hazards. Therefore, it is recommended consulting local advisories for any reports of these potentially hazardous blooms the next time you are organizing a beach day. An knowledgeable swimmer is, after all, a safer swimmer.
